Description
It's Christmas Eve and Hooty and Pig are looking forward to all the fun that Christmas brings! Tonight is the carol service at the village church. But Reverend Simms can't find the Christmas pudding for the party after the carol service. Where can it be? What could have possibly happened to it? Has it been stolen? Hooty and Pig set off to help Reverend Simms find the Christmas pudding. Will they find it in time? Let's find out...Join Hooty and Pig on a Christmas adventure!

Mark Williams lives in a rural town on the edge of the Yorkshire Dales. After leaving school, Mark gained a business studies diploma and also qualified as a funeral director. He served as a prison officer for thirteen years and took up writing in 2008 having written short stories for various magazines and papers. 'Hooty and Pig' began in 2009 when Mark saw his daughter's cuddly owl and pig sitting together in her bedroom. Growing up in a farming community and his love of the countryside has served as inspiration for their many adventures. Mark is married to Caroline and has a son and daughter and one step-son.
